Xperia PRO-I has an overall score of 96.3, which is better than Motorola Edge (2022)'s 84.7 score. Both of these devices work with Android OS (operating system), but Xperia PRO-I has the previous 11 version while Motorola Edge (2022) has Android 12. The Xperia PRO-I is an a little thicker and way heavier device than the Motorola Edge (2022).
Xperia PRO-I has a much better screen than Motorola Edge (2022), because although it has a bit smaller screen, it also counts with a way higher 1644 x 3840px resolution and a way higher display pixels density. Sony Xperia PRO-I has a bit better processor than Motorola Edge (2022), and although they both have 8 cpu cores, the Sony Xperia PRO-I also has more RAM.
The Xperia PRO-I has a much better memory to install applications and games or saving photos and videos than Motorola Edge (2022), because it has 512 GB internal storage capacity and a slot for an external memory card that admits up to 1 TB. The Motorola Edge (2022) counts with a superior camera than Sony Xperia PRO-I, because although it has lower 60 fps video frame rate, and they both have the same video resolution, the Motorola Edge (2022) also counts with a bigger camera aperture for better low light captures and a camera in the back with much more MP.
Motorola Edge (2022) counts with a bit better battery performance than Xperia PRO-I, because it has an 11 percent bigger battery size.
